This pre-World War II weatherboard wonder in Wellington was too small for an expanding family. But, converting a workshop into a much-needed bedroom and bathroom, along with modernising the kitchen and living room, transformed this home in the capital and created the space the family craved.

Seeking Space

Pratik loved the Rongotai location of his Wellington home, but with just three bedrooms and one bathroom available, his family was feeling cramped. Rather than looking to buy bigger, Pratik decided to contact his local Refresh Renovation Consultant Jenelle to discuss options for an extension and renovation. 
Pratik had heard about Refresh’s expertise via word of mouth and was keen to take advantage of a free consultation to see what was possible. He also had ideas for renovations in mind, including the kitchen and laundry areas.

Expert Advice

Jenelle arranged a meeting with Pratik to see the space and fully comprehend his goals for the renovation. With both his immediate and extended families to accommodate, an additional bedroom and bathroom was high on Pratik’s priority list. Jenelle had plans drawn up for converting a downstairs workshop into a new bedroom including en suite and walk-in wardrobe, a clever re-imagining of underutilised space. She also had a designer plan a new kitchen, plus upgrades to the laundry and lounge, as well as new decking to expand living areas for the family.
Pratik was thrilled with the proposals. Once he was comfortable with the final design and budget the transformation could begin, with Jenelle overseeing the project right through to delivery.

Stress-free Project Management

The downstairs conversion combined with extensive renovations upstairs meant that a raft of tradespeople was required on site. Using her established network of suppliers and trusted professionals, from tilers, plumbers and builders, to plasterers, kitchen designers, painters, and more, Jenelle was able to schedule every stage of the renovation, saving Pratik countless hours of work.
During the renovation the team discovered that an existing retaining wall lacked compliance, so a specialist engineer was engaged to solve the issue. This setback affected both the schedule and budget, but Pratik appreciated that it was a crucial issue to resolve.
Jenelle took care of all paperwork required for council consent for the new additions and ensured every aspect of the renovation was code compliant. She was also the single point of contact for Pratik throughout the whole project, which made for effective and frequent communication.

Functional Family Space
Jenelle and her team also transformed the hardworking family kitchen, living, and laundry areas with modern updates.
The all-white kitchen now features cupboards to the ceiling, a beautiful textured tile backsplash, and minimalist hardware to keep lines clean and contemporary, while a butler’s pantry keeps small appliances out of sight while providing ample storage for items in constant use. Generously sized windows provide ample natural light and a stunning outlook. Ranch sliders from the dining area provide ready access to the expansive new deck, in itself a beautifully sheltered spot for enjoying the distant sea views.
Downstairs, the new bathroom features a rolling glass shower door, back to wall toilet, and a mirrored cabinet. Pratik wanted to continue the light, bright, and white feel from the kitchen to create a feeling of space, and the tile from the kitchen backsplash was also carried through to the bathroom, providing overall cohesion of the interior finishes. New carpet and paint were the final pieces of the renovation.

Final Thoughts

With a light and bright kitchen, revamped living spaces, a generous deck to enjoy, plus a new bedroom and en suite, Pratik’s home now has more than enough space to accommodate his family.
The downstairs bedroom with its walk-in wardrobe plus en suite provides plenty of space as a master bedroom retreat or separate room for extended family.
The kitchen renovation was a huge upgrade, transforming the space into a functional and modern hub.
Pratik is thrilled with the outcome, and the additional room means extended family can continue to live with him. “With so many renovations and additions, it was a long journey for Pratik, but he is really pleased with the result,” says Jenelle. A much-loved older home has now been repurposed, to the delight of the whole family.

This project was completed in
June 2023
.
Project description
New bedroom and bathroom build plus kitchen and living renovation
Location
Wellington
New Zealand
Client
Pratik Patel
Project duration
6 months
Cost estimate
$400,000
Actual cost
$450,000
Challenges
Existing retaining wall was not compliant, so a specialist engineer was engaged to remedy.
